¡¡¡¡ Wuhu of east China's Anhua province, surrounded by the big cities such as Shanghai, Hangzhou and Nanjing, is a port city along the Yangtze Rive with four highways and five railways passing through. Wuhu city had one of the largest four rice markets in history, and has become one of the most important commercial ports since Opium War. As the first state-leveled economic and technological development zone in Anhui, Wuhu Economic & technological Development Area (WETA) has long stood at the frontier of reform and opening-up in the central and western regions in recent years provided with superior position condition and historical achievement.
After ten years of development, WETA has already been formed up with automobile and components, electronic device and components and new-style building materials as three major industries. Eight of world top 500 enterprises, including Siemens and Hitachi, have made investment in the area. With the advantage of logistics cost and human resources, investment projects from homeland and abroad flourish in WETA.
